About Roulier, Quebec

Roulier is a hamlet in Nédélec; Témiscamingue, Quebec, Canada. It is classified as a village / hamlet. Roulier is located at 47.7761°N, 79.4091°W.

Roulier, nestled deep within the Témiscamingue region, presents a landscape carved by ancient glaciers and softened by the passage of seasons. It lies 35.1 km east of Englehart, QC (from Englehart, QC: bearing 98°T), and is situated 10.5 km north of Nédélec.
